AI in Diagnostics Market Demand Outlook: Rising
Investments in AI-Enabled Diagnostic Platforms

The AI in diagnostics market is expanding rapidly as healthcare providers adopt advanced artificial
intelligence tools to improve accuracy, speed, and efficiency in disease detection. AI systems are being used
extensively in radiology, pathology, cardiology, oncology, and neurology to assist with imaging
interpretation, predictive analytics, and data-driven diagnosis. Driven by a global shortage of specialists,
rising chronic disease cases, and increased funding for AI adoption, this market is projected to grow at
impressive rates worldwide. Major players such as Microsoft, NVIDIA, and Google are leading the effort to
integrate AI capabilities into clinical workflows. As regulatory frameworks evolve and digital healthcare
adoption increases, AI in diagnostics is expected to become a core component of modern medical practice.
According to Fortune Business Insights, the global AI in diagnostics market size was valued at USD 5.15
billion in 2024. The market is projected to grow from USD 7.03 billion in 2025 to USD 96.52 billion by
2032, exhibiting a CAGR of 45.4% during the forecast period. North America dominated the AI in
diagnostics market with a market share of 51.46% in 2024.

Drivers & Restraints
Main Drivers
 Surge in Chronic Diseases: A rising prevalence of conditions like cancer, cardiovascular illness,
and neurological disorders is pushing demand for rapid, precise diagnostic tools. For instance,
breast cancer cases in the U.S. are projected to reach approximately 310,720 women and 2,800
men in 2024 alone.
 Healthcare Workforce Shortages: Radiology and pathology are significantly understaffed—UK
radiology staff shortages were estimated at 1,939 consultants in 2021, potentially rising to 3,600 by
2025.
 Processing Big Data in Real Time: AI accelerates data interpretation and delivers early insights,
especially in oncology, cardiology, and neurology—critical areas where every minute counts.
Key Restraints
 Resistance to Adoption: Some healthcare professionals hesitate to embrace AI partially due to
fears of job displacement and concerns about the reliability of automated tools—posing a challenge
to faster implementation.
Market Segmentation
By Component
Solutions/Software
Commanding the largest market share in 2024, this segment comprises AI algorithms and analytics
platforms. Continuous collaborations between tech giants and med-tech firms are driving rapid innovation in
diagnostic capabilities.
Services
This segment is growing steadily and includes consulting, implementation, and maintenance services. As
more healthcare providers adopt AI, demand for expert service providers continues to rise.
By Specialty
Oncology
Oncology holds the leading market share, propelled by the global cancer burden and a strong demand for
early and accurate diagnostic tools.
Neurology, Pathology, Others
These specialties are witnessing growing AI integration. AI assists in early diagnosis of neurological
disorders and enables automation in pathological image interpretation.
By End-User
Hospitals & Clinics
The primary adopters of AI-driven diagnostics, benefiting from established infrastructure and high patient
inflow.
Diagnostic & Imaging Centers
Increasingly relying on AI to enhance accuracy and efficiency in interpreting CT, MRI, and X-ray results.
Research & Academic Institutions
Critical contributors to AI development, focusing on research, validation, and clinical trial implementation.
